Jumped in to the fray about a year ago and purchased a Bell and Howell Filmosonic Directors Series Projector with a 20-32mm lens, previewed the first reel that I purchased, Earthquake (the color 400' version) and I've been hooked on collecting ever since. I was curious to know if anyone else here at the forum had the same series projector and could offer any insights into upkeep and maintenance, issues to look out for, troubleshooting etc. I was also wondering if anyone had a copy of an owner's manual, for sale or scanned in someplace on the web. I've also been reading about folks using colored filters to help with prints that have issues with fade and wanted find out everyone's opinions on that matter as well. I am afraid "Director Series" is not the model. B&H always used numbers to identify the model. You have to give us the model numbers in order to give you a help.

For example B&H #460 is "Director Series", as well as 1734B is. Here is the list of B&H model:
